Proper Hydration: Drink plenty of water before, during, and after exercise to prevent dehydration-induced cramps
Hydration is a critical aspect of preventing muscle cramps during and after exercise. Dehydration can lead to an imbalance in electrolytes, which are essential for muscle function. When you sweat, you lose not only water but also electrolytes like sodium, potassium, and magnesium. These minerals play a vital role in muscle contraction and relaxation. Without adequate hydration, your body may struggle to maintain the proper balance, leading to muscle cramps.
To prevent dehydration-induced cramps, it's essential to drink plenty of water before, during, and after your workout. A good rule of thumb is to drink about 17-20 ounces of water 2-3 hours before exercising, 7-10 ounces every 10-20 minutes during exercise, and 16-24 ounces for every pound of body weight lost after exercise. Additionally, consider incorporating electrolyte-rich beverages or snacks into your routine, especially if you're engaging in prolonged or intense physical activity.
It's also important to pay attention to your body's thirst signals. If you feel thirsty, it's a sign that you're already dehydrated. Aim to drink water regularly throughout the day, not just during your workout. Keeping a water bottle with you can serve as a constant reminder to stay hydrated.
Furthermore, be mindful of the temperature and humidity levels when exercising. Hot and humid conditions can increase the rate of dehydration, so it's crucial to drink more water under these circumstances. Wearing light, breathable clothing and taking regular breaks in the shade can also help manage your body temperature and reduce the risk of dehydration.
In summary, proper hydration is key to preventing muscle cramps after a workout. By drinking plenty of water and replenishing electrolytes, you can maintain the right balance of fluids and minerals in your body, reducing the likelihood of painful muscle cramps. Remember to listen to your body, stay hydrated throughout the day, and adjust your fluid intake based on the intensity and duration of your exercise, as well as the environmental conditions.

Electrolyte Balance: Consume foods or supplements rich in electrolytes like potassium, magnesium, and sodium to maintain optimal levels
Maintaining electrolyte balance is crucial for preventing muscle cramps post-workout. Electrolytes such as potassium, magnesium, and sodium play a vital role in muscle function and hydration. During intense physical activity, these minerals are lost through sweat, which can lead to imbalances and subsequent muscle cramps. To avoid this, it's essential to replenish these electrolytes through diet or supplementation.
Foods rich in potassium include bananas, avocados, and sweet potatoes. Magnesium can be found in leafy greens, nuts, and whole grains. Sodium is prevalent in processed foods, but it's better to opt for natural sources like celery or beets. Incorporating these foods into your post-workout meals can help restore electrolyte balance.
Supplements can also be an effective way to maintain optimal electrolyte levels. Potassium and magnesium supplements are widely available and can be taken daily, especially on workout days. It's important to follow the recommended dosages and consult with a healthcare professional if you have any underlying health conditions.
In addition to consuming electrolyte-rich foods and supplements, it's crucial to stay hydrated. Drinking water or sports drinks that contain electrolytes can help replenish lost minerals and prevent dehydration, which is a common cause of muscle cramps. Aim to drink at least 8-10 glasses of water per day, and more if you're engaging in intense physical activity.
Monitoring your electrolyte levels and adjusting your diet or supplement intake accordingly can help you avoid muscle cramps and maintain optimal performance. It's also important to listen to your body and take rest days when needed to prevent overexertion and electrolyte imbalances.

Warm-Up and Stretching: Engage in dynamic warm-ups and stretching exercises to prepare muscles and improve flexibility, reducing cramp risk
Dynamic warm-ups and stretching exercises are crucial in preparing the muscles for physical activity and reducing the risk of muscle cramps post-workout. These exercises increase blood flow to the muscles, enhancing their flexibility and range of motion. A proper warm-up typically includes 5-10 minutes of light aerobic activities such as jogging, jumping jacks, or cycling, followed by dynamic stretches like leg swings, arm circles, and torso twists. These movements mimic the actions performed during the workout, thereby priming the muscles for the upcoming exertion.
Stretching, particularly dynamic stretching, plays a vital role in cramp prevention. Static stretches, where you hold a position for an extended period, can also be beneficial but are generally more effective when done after the workout to aid in recovery. Dynamic stretches, on the other hand, involve continuous movement and are ideal for pre-workout routines. They help in improving muscle elasticity and reducing stiffness, which are key factors in preventing cramps.
One common mistake people make is not dedicating enough time to warming up and stretching. Rushing into a workout without proper preparation can lead to muscle strains and increased cramp risk. It’s essential to allocate at least 10-15 minutes for a comprehensive warm-up and stretching routine. Additionally, staying hydrated and maintaining a balanced diet rich in electrolytes can further support muscle function and reduce cramp incidence.
In summary, engaging in dynamic warm-ups and stretching exercises is a simple yet effective strategy to prepare the muscles for exercise and minimize the risk of muscle cramps after a workout. By incorporating these routines into your fitness regimen, you can enhance your overall performance and recovery.

Gradual Intensity Increase: Avoid sudden spikes in workout intensity; gradually increase to allow muscles to adapt and minimize cramping
Sudden spikes in workout intensity can lead to muscle cramps due to the body's inability to adapt quickly to the increased demand. To avoid this, it's essential to gradually increase the intensity of your workouts. This allows your muscles to adapt to the new level of exertion, reducing the risk of cramping. For example, if you're new to weightlifting, start with lighter weights and gradually increase the load over several weeks. Similarly, if you're taking up running, begin with shorter distances and slowly build up your endurance.
Gradual intensity increase also helps to improve overall muscle strength and endurance. By progressively challenging your muscles, you stimulate growth and development, which can lead to better performance and reduced injury risk. Additionally, this approach can help to improve cardiovascular fitness, as your heart and lungs have time to adapt to the increased workload.
To implement a gradual intensity increase in your workouts, follow these steps:
- Start with a baseline workout intensity that you're comfortable with.
- Each week, increase the intensity by a small amount. This could mean adding more weight, increasing the number of repetitions, or working out for a longer duration.
- Monitor your body's response to the increased intensity. If you experience muscle cramps or other signs of discomfort, reduce the intensity and try again next week.
- Continue this process until you reach your desired level of intensity.
Remember, it's important to listen to your body and adjust your workout routine accordingly. If you're unsure about how to gradually increase the intensity of your workouts, consult with a fitness professional or personal trainer for guidance.

Post-Workout Recovery: Incorporate cool-down exercises, foam rolling, and gentle stretching to promote muscle recovery and prevent cramps
Cooling down after an intense workout is crucial for muscle recovery and cramp prevention. Incorporating a series of cool-down exercises can help gradually lower your heart rate and body temperature, reducing the risk of muscle spasms. These exercises should be low-intensity and focus on the major muscle groups worked during your main exercise routine. For example, if you've been running, a cool-down could include walking for 5-10 minutes, followed by light jogging in place.
Foam rolling is another effective technique for post-workout recovery. It involves using a foam roller to apply pressure to different muscle groups, which can help improve blood flow, reduce muscle tension, and break up any knots or adhesions that may have formed during exercise. When foam rolling, it's important to target the specific muscles that were engaged during your workout. For instance, if you've been doing squats, you should focus on rolling your quadriceps, hamstrings, and glutes.
Gentle stretching is also an essential component of post-workout recovery. It can help improve flexibility, reduce muscle soreness, and prevent cramps. When stretching, it's important to focus on the muscles that were worked during your exercise routine and to hold each stretch for 15-30 seconds. Avoid bouncing or jerking movements, as these can cause muscle strains or tears. Instead, breathe deeply and relax into each stretch, allowing your muscles to gradually lengthen and release.
In addition to these techniques, it's also important to stay hydrated and refuel your body with a balanced meal or snack within 30-60 minutes of finishing your workout. This can help replenish lost electrolytes and provide your muscles with the nutrients they need to recover and grow stronger. By incorporating these post-workout recovery strategies into your routine, you can reduce the risk of muscle cramps and improve your overall exercise performance.
